RTF फ़ाइल को ऑनलाइन या Android ऐप का उपयोग करके संपीड़ित करें
शक्तिशाली एंड्रॉयड आधारित RTF दस्तावेज़ संपीड़न अनुप्रयोगों का विकास करें।तत्काल डाउनलोड के साथ ऐप के माध्यम से RTF फ़ाइलों सहित विभिन्न दस्तावेजों को स्वतंत्र रूप से ऑनलाइन संपीड़ित करें।
RTF फ़ाइलों को ऑनलाइन संपीड़ित और अनुकूलित करें
- संपीड़ित और अनुकूलित करने के लिए RTF फ़ाइलें अपलोड करें।
- संपीड़न स्तर चुनें (निम्न, मध्यम या उच्च)
- “संपीड़ित करें” बटन पर क्लिक करें।
- संपीड़ित RTF फ़ाइल डाउनलोड करें.
- संपीड़न का आकार और सामग्री गुणवत्ता जाँच कर परिणाम देखें और प्राप्त करें।
Android ऐप के माध्यम से RTF फ़ाइल को संपीड़ित करें
- अपने प्रोजेक्ट में जावा लाइब्रेरी का संदर्भ लें
- दस्तावेज़ लोड करें
- छवि वाले सभी नोड्स प्राप्त करें और प्रत्येक नोड के माध्यम से लूप करें
- setImage का उपयोग करके संपीड़ित छवियाँ सेट करें
- setCompressionLevel(CompressionLevel.MAXIMUM) के माध्यम से संपीड़न स्तर को अधिकतम पर सेट करें
- सेव विधि को कॉल करें और संपीड़ित RTF फ़ाइल प्राप्त करें
जावा कोड : RTF फ़ाइलें संपीड़ित करें
import com.aspose.words.*; | |
Document wordDocument = new Document("sourceFile.docx"); | |
wordDocument.cleanup(); | |
NodeCollection nodes = wordDocument.getChildNodes(NodeType.SHAPE, true); | |
for (Shape shape : (Iterable<Shape>) nodes) | |
{ | |
if (shape.isImage()) | |
{ | |
BufferedImage image = ImageIO.read(shape.getImageData().toStream()); | |
shape.getImageData().setImage("yourCompressedImage"); | |
} | |
} | |
OoxmlSaveOptions saveOptions = new OoxmlSaveOptions(); | |
saveOptions.setCompressionLevel(CompressionLevel.MAXIMUM); | |
wordDocument.save("CompressedWordFile.docx", saveOptions); |
Android के लिए RTF फ़ाइल संपीड़न अनुप्रयोग विकसित करें
क्या आपको एकाधिक RTF फ़ाइलों को आसानी से संपीड़ित करने के लिए एंड्रॉइड स्क्रिप्ट या उपयोगिता ऐप विकसित करने की आवश्यकता है?
Aspose.Total for Android via Java
के
Aspose.Words for Android via Java
चाइल्ड API के साथ, कोई भी एंड्रॉइड डेवलपर दस्तावेजों में संपीड़न ऐप प्रोग्राम करने के लिए उपरोक्त API कोड को एकीकृत कर सकता है।दस्तावेज़ संपीड़न के लिए शक्तिशाली एंड्रॉइड लाइब्रेरी RTF प्रारूप सहित कई लोकप्रिय प्रारूपों का समर्थन करती है।
RTF फ़ाइलों के लिए Android संपीड़न लाइब्रेरी
- हम अपने जावा पैकेजों को मावेन रिपॉजिटरीज़ में होस्ट करते हैं.
- Aspose.Words for Java एक सामान्य JAR फ़ाइल है जिसमें बाइट-कोड होता है।
- Aspose.Words for Android via Java को स्थापित करने के लिए चरण दर चरण निर्देश का अनुसरण करें।
सिस्टम आवश्यकताएं
- जावा SE 7 और नवीनतम जावा संस्करण समर्थित हैं।
- यदि किसी को पुराने JRE का उपयोग करना पड़े तो Java SE 6 के लिए अलग पैकेज।
- जावा पैकेज क्रॉस-प्लेटफॉर्म है और JVM कार्यान्वयन के साथ सभी ऑपरेटिंग सिस्टम पर चलता है।
- ऑपरेटिंग सिस्टम में माइक्रोसॉफ्ट विंडोज, लिनक्स, मैकओएस, एंड्रॉइड और आईओएस शामिल हैं।
वैकल्पिक पैकेज निर्भरताओं, जैसे कि जोगएम्प जेओजीएल, हार्फबज़ फ़ॉन्ट इंजन, जावा एडवांस्ड इमेजिंग जेएआई, के बारे में अधिक जानकारी के लिए कृपया [उत्पाद दस्तावेज़ीकरण](https://docs.aspose.com/words/java/system-requirements/) देखें।